About the Role & Team
The Studio Security Operations Manager is responsible for implementing a standardized, layered security program across The Walt Disney Studios, serving as the first line of defense for the Company’s most sensitive physical assets, intellectual property, Tier 1 critical locations, and more than 5,000 assigned employees. The role oversees security operations for highly sensitive and mission‑critical facilities, including The Walt Disney Company headquarters, Marvel Studios, Walt Disney Animation Studios, ABC West Coast, and other key locations across the Studio Lot, including the Disney Children’s Center.
The position leads the West Coast Security Operation’s Studio Lot security team, managing staffing, deployment, and daily security activities within a live studio environment. In addition to day‑to‑day operations, the role develops and executes comprehensive security plans for approximately 400 independent screenings, pop‑up events, high‑profile visits, and protests annually, as well as large‑scale, high‑visibility events such as Light Up the Season, seasonal employee celebrations, and the International Summit.
The Studio Security Operations Manager drives strategic and tactical security initiatives across Tier 1 locations while leading and motivating a team of more than 80 proprietary security officers. This includes direct security support for the CEO, C‑suite executives, segment chairpersons, and presidents, as well as oversight of specialized teams focused on executive protection, anti‑piracy, children’s center security, and access control.
Security operations support more than 6,000 daily employees, contractors, and visitors and address approximately 500 incidents annually through incident response, loss prevention, and risk mitigation. Success is achieved through strong collaboration with internal stakeholders and external law enforcement partners, along with responsibility for operational procedures, staffing forecasts, and executive‑level reporting.
What Will You Do?Workforce Leadership & Performance Management
- Lead, manage, evaluate, mentor, coach, and when necessary, discipline a diverse, unionized workforce of more than 80 proprietary security officers.
- Drive departmental performance through ongoing coaching, counseling, and feedback, supported by regular formal and informal audits across multiple locations and shifts.
- Partner with third‑party security vendors as needed to deploy additional resources in response to elevated threats to employees or property.
Operational Oversight & Deployment
- Manage a Disney security manager and uniformed Shift Leads responsible for officer deployment, long‑term scheduling, and field operations and incident response.
- Oversee non‑standard deployments supporting construction projects, productions, special events, celebrations, and screenings.
- Act as the subject matter expert for physical security in a mixed studio and corporate office environment.
Training, Compliance & Capability Building
- Collaborate with the Domestic Security Strategy team and leadership to ensure compliance with state‑mandated certifications and training requirements.
- Support the development and execution of ongoing and emergent security training curriculum to maintain operational readiness.
Financial & Administrative Management
- Oversee administrative responsibilities including review of an annual payroll of approximately $5M for full‑time and regular part‑time Disney Security Officers.
- Ensure maintenance and serviceability of assigned security equipment and manage a vehicle fleet budget.
- Partner with internal stakeholders and West Coast Security Administration to ensure accurate and timely chargeback billing, resulting in approximately $2M in annual departmental budget credits.
- Collaborate with the Security Operations Senior Manager to manage an operating budget exceeding $5M and support capital expense planning while meeting financial targets.
Stakeholder Partnership & Cross‑Functional Collaboration
- Serve as security’s primary point of contact for productions on the Studio Lot, maintaining close working relationships with Studio Operations, Facilities, Employee Relations, Human Resources, Corporate Executive Leadership, Special Events, Walt Disney Animation Studios, and ABC.
- Respond to security incidents and emergencies while ensuring stakeholders understand and adhere to studio security policies and procedures.
- Partner with Global Security teams including Security Design & Engineering, Global Security Investigations, the Global Security Control Center, and Regional Operational Security leadership to deliver a best‑in‑class security operation supporting corporate and studio headquarters.
External Partnerships & Industry Engagement
- Develop and maintain strong relationships with external partners including local law enforcement, unions, city agencies (e.g., hospitals), operating participants, and adjacent businesses.
- Proactively engage partners to address upcoming security challenges and incidents and develop effective mitigation strategies.
- Build and sustain relationships with industry security leaders across large media and comparable organizations to identify emerging risks, benchmark best practices, and evolve policies and procedures.
